pools: lock pool when adding/removing posts (fixes #3091).

Adding a post id to a pool's post_ids string is non-atomic, hence we
must lock the pool to avoid a race condition.

Adding a pool to a post's pool_string is likewise non-atomic, hence we
must lock the post as well.
